History of Goodwill Industries
Founded in 1902 by the Rev. Edgar J. Helms, Goodwill Industries has helped people experience "abundant living" by providing education, work, and career services. Today, Goodwill Industries International is a $7 billion federation of 160 autonomous organizations worldwide.
